Children get creative in the kitchen
Great fun is to be had for all at Hirsh’s junior cooking classes.
Hirsch’s Meadowdale recently held another fun-filled Little Cooks’ Club event where children from the community come together to learn.
On the menu this time was a delicious classic baked cheesecake.
“The Hirsch’s team along with the Little Kids Cooking Classes team taught them how to bake a classic cheesecake from scratch,” said Chantelle du Plessis, public relations officer for Hirsch’s Meadowdale.

“Every child was confident that they had created the best baked cheesecake and couldn’t wait to start tasting their masterpieces.
“Hirsch’s aim is always to show the children the best time while teaching them valuable information that they can use on their own.
“We all had the most amazing fun and seeing the smiles on the little ones’ faces warmed our hearts.”
